Decluttering and Organizing for a Fresh Start

As you embark on your journey to refresh your home this spring, the first step is often the most crucial: decluttering. A clear and organized space not only enhances aesthetics but also promotes a sense of mental clarity. Let’s explore some practical strategies for decluttering various areas of your home, and discuss the psychological benefits and newfound space that comes with it.

Start Small: The Power of a Single Drawer

If the thought of tackling your entire home feels overwhelming, begin with just a single drawer or cabinet. This bite-sized approach helps reduce anxiety and fosters a feeling of accomplishment. As you sort through items, categorize them into groups: keep, donate, or discard. By focusing on a small area at a time, you can gradually build momentum. Remember,

"Decluttering is not just about getting rid of things, it’s about making space for things that matter." - Anonymous

Room by Room: Systematic Decluttering

Next, move on to a room-by-room strategy. Start with high-traffic areas like the living room or kitchen. In each room, ask questions such as, “Do I use this?” or “Does this bring me joy?” This kind of mindful questioning helps in letting go of items that no longer serve a purpose, both functionally and emotionally. As you declutter, you’re likely to discover new spaces that can be repurposed, creating a more open and inviting environment.

Organize with Intention: Finding Homes for Everything

Once you’ve decluttered, the next phase is organization. Utilize storage solutions that make sense for your lifestyle. Consider baskets for toys, labeled bins for office supplies, and shelving units for books. This approach not only keeps your home tidy but can also lower stress levels. A well-organized space is proven to enhance productivity and focus. As the famous saying goes,

"A place for everything and everything in its place." - Benjamin Franklin

Tips for Plant Care

Establishing a welcoming home for your new houseplants is essential to ensure their growth and vibrancy. Here are some tips to keep your plants thriving:

  • Choose the Right Location: Assess the light levels in your home and select plants that will thrive in those conditions. For low-light areas, consider ZZ plants or pothos.
  • Maintain Proper Watering: Overwatering is a common mistake. It's crucial to let the soil dry out between waterings for most houseplants.
  • Fertilize Occasionally: Use a diluted, water-soluble fertilizer during the growing season (spring and summer) to provide essential nutrients.

Creating Outdoor Living Spaces

Furniture Updates on a Budget

Transforming your outdoor areas begins with basic furniture updates, which can dramatically enhance the comfort and style of your space without breaking the bank. Start by assessing what you already have; a quick coat of paint on old chairs or tables can make them feel like new. For those in the market for new pieces, consider materials like resin wicker or weather-resistant metal that provide durability and a modern look.

To maximize your budget, look for second-hand furniture at local thrift stores or online marketplaces. You’d be surprised at the quality and charm of outdoor sets you can find. Additionally, mix and match different types of seating, such as a classic bench paired with colorful cushions and a few stylish floor pillows, to create an inviting atmosphere.

Enhancing Outdoor Lighting

Lighting plays a crucial role in setting the mood for outdoor spaces. With budget-friendly lighting solutions, you can create a cozy ambiance for evening gatherings. Start by using string lights across patios or porches; they are not only economical but also create a magical atmosphere. Solar-powered lights are another excellent option; they are environmentally friendly and can illuminate walkways or garden paths without raising your energy bill.

Consider incorporating a few decorative lanterns or candles for an extra touch of warmth. Grouping these lighting options can enhance the overall aesthetic while providing functional illumination.

Garden Enhancements

Refreshing your garden can significantly impact your outdoor space. Simple enhancements like adding colorful flower beds or planting systematic greenery can draw the eye and provide a serene environment. If you’re on a budget, consider starting with perennials, which come back year after year, or opting for local plants that thrive in your climate.

You can also create a small herb garden in containers which not only adds beauty but provides fresh ingredients for your kitchen. Implementing decorative elements like garden stakes or whimsical planters can enhance visual interest without adding significant costs.

Strategic Furniture Placement

One of the simplest ways to enhance the flow of natural light is by carefully positioning your furniture. Here are a few tips to consider:

  • Keep pathways clear: Arrange furniture to allow for unhindered access to windows, preventing shadows from blocking the light.
  • Use lower-profile furniture: Opt for sofas and chairs that sit low to the ground, which can create an impression of openness and let more light flow through the space.
  • Angle your furniture: Position your pieces diagonally in the room to encourage light to travel around corners and illuminate darker areas.

Incorporating Reflective Surfaces

Utilizing reflective surfaces can dramatically enhance the brightness of any room by bouncing light around your space. Consider the following reflective elements:

  • Mirrors: Hang large mirrors opposite windows to capture and reflect light effectively, thereby opening up your area.
  • Shiny surfaces: Incorporate furniture with glass or metallic finishes. A polished coffee table or a sleek sideboard can act as a light amplifier.
  • Lighter colors: Choose lighter paint colors for your walls and ceilings; whites, soft blues, and pale yellows can help reflect light rather than absorb it.

Window Treatments that Work

Choosing the right window treatments can also significantly affect how much natural light enters your home. Pay attention to the following:

  • Light fabrics: Use sheer curtains instead of heavy drapes to allow more sunlight to filter through while maintaining privacy.
  • Internal window shutters: These can be adjusted to control the amount of light while adding an aesthetic appeal.
  • Take advantage of functional blinds: Opt for blinds that can be fully opened to let the maximum amount of natural light in.
